Understanding BMP Files

BMP is a raster graphics format developed by Microsoft. It stores images in an uncompressed, pixel-by-pixel format, allowing for excellent fidelity. BMP files can handle multiple color depths and are widely supported on Windows-based systems. Their primary drawback is the relatively large file size due to the lack of compression, making them less efficient for web or memory-constrained environments.

What is a PPM File?

PPM (Portable Pixmap Format) is a simple, uncompressed image format used primarily in Unix-based environments. It is part of the Netpbm suite of formats (which includes PBM, PGM, and PPM) and stores images as plain text or binary files that describe pixels in terms of red, green, and blue (RGB) values. Its simplicity makes it easy to manipulate using scripts, software programs, and command-line utilities, particularly in scientific and academic contexts.

Key Differences Between BMP and PPM

Although BMP and PPM are both uncompressed raster formats, they differ significantly in their structure and typical usage:

  • File Structure: BMP uses a header-based binary format, while PPM can use either plain text (ASCII) or binary encoding for pixel data.
  • Compression: Neither BMP nor standard PPM files are compressed, leading to large file sizes.
  • Compatibility: BMP is primarily supported in Windows environments, whereas PPM is widely used in Unix/Linux systems and scientific applications.
  • Editing: PPM files are easier to generate and edit manually due to their straightforward structure.

Challenges in Converting BMP to PPM

While beneficial, converting BMP to PPM can present a few challenges:

  • File Size: Both BMP and PPM files are large, which can be problematic for storage and transmission.
  • Limited Support: PPM is less widely supported outside Unix-like systems, making it unsuitable for general web or desktop usage.
  • Color Depth Limitation: PPM usually represents 24-bit images (8 bits per color channel) and may not directly handle higher bit depths without custom adjustments.

How to Convert BMP to PPM

Several methods exist for converting BMP images to PPM format:

Using Image Editing Software

Software like GIMP can easily perform BMP to PPM conversions:

  1. Open your BMP file in GIMP.
  2. Make any necessary edits or adjustments.
  3. Click 'File' > 'Export As' and select PPM as the output format.
  4. Configure export settings and save the file.

Using Command-Line Tools

Linux and Unix users can utilize tools like ImageMagick for conversion:

  1. Install ImageMagick if it is not already installed.
  2. Use the command: convert input.bmp output.ppm.

This method is highly efficient for batch processing and automation tasks.

Advantages of PPM Over BMP

When used appropriately, converting BMP to PPM offers the following benefits:

  • Simplicity: The PPM file format is extremely simple and human-readable when saved in ASCII mode.
  • Easy Parsing: Developers can write parsers and readers for PPM files in a matter of minutes without using heavy libraries.
  • Compatibility with Unix Tools: Many Unix-based image processing utilities natively understand and work well with PPM files.
  • Facilitates Custom Image Processing: PPM’s plain structure is ideal for custom image analysis and manipulation scripts.
